Output af085440db7998c90592efc896a1c37c0d364f06498cfc6232a7cfb810086d8b:25

value
1853236
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02421e606b228668fc39ac117bf99082bcd94796 OP_EQUAL
address
31txUw2iaAeXmg9AYczZmbLyWtAsSsKLLQ
transaction
af085440db7998c90592efc896a1c37c0d364f06498cfc6232a7cfb810086d8b
spent
true